Should Developers Support Windows Phone 8?
Un pobre guey writes "Should you develop apps for Windows 8? Well, the hype and flogging are apparently in full swing. From the article: 'To be clear, Windows Phone 8 is not a slam dunk. Some, such as IDC, believe Windows Phone will eclipse iOS by 2016. Others, though, believe the trajectories of Android and iOS can't be slowed in the next few years. Nonetheless, I think a bet on Windows Phone 8 is justifiable, even wise, since anyone who purchases a new Windows Phone 8 device likely will want to load it with the latest and greatest apps.'"
Another reader points out that the full Windows Phone 8 SDK was leaked online recently, which led to some interesting discoveries: "For starters, it appears that the API is very much like the full WinRT API, but it has no JavaScript support. There is also no support for creating and working with Silverlight/XNA style. This is a bit surprising because I and most developers were under the impression that Microsoft would support the migration of Silverlight apps to HTML5 and JavaScript, but there isn't even support for JavaScript to access the phone's services. The best you can hope for is using the JavaScript support in IE10."
face it, the days of people spending $20 on stupid beer drinking and fart apps are long over.. this is why most mobile devs saying stuff like this are butthurt.. people won't pay for crap anymore. they will however pay for substantial apps that are reliable at the required task....on any platform.
Will it sell? So far their phones haven't sold in any volume, even Samsungs Bada OS has sold double that.
Will you gain a skill useful elsewhere? I doubt this platform will be used anywhere else, their platforms are very fragmented at this point.
Will it succeed in a niche? Erm, well no, can't think of a niche for it.
I noted the cost ($10k) MS was charging XBox games developers to certify every app and patch and I reckon if you ever make a successful app, they'll milk all the profits out in certification fees and fees to be included in the app store.
I see FP is in love with Visual Studio, but you're probably better off getting up to speed with Eclipse at this point.
Betteridge saves the day again!
No.
(Score:5, Informative)
Perhaps, but how many people use Windows phones?
Eleven.
Um, mine died. So ten.
Yet another slashdotter with a whopping 2 posts to their name, a 7-digit UID, no karma to speak of, who managed to land on the site right as this article was posting to drop some praise for MS. Hey look, you got the achievement "posted a comment" today, but Im sure this is an honest opinion, right? Just happened to be a positive comment about MS 60 seconds after an article on MS was submitted?
You all really do think we're stupid, huh? That we wont notice the EXACT SAME THING happening over and over?
Why didnt you manage to work any subtle jabs towards competitors in? Oh wait, you did, well done.
There is no "news for nerds" value in his astroturfing, so he doesn't deserve getting a front page post, nor does he deserve a break.
I was promised a flying car. Where is my flying car?
On top of that Windows Phone 7/8 supports the fantastic developer tools that is Visual Studio. There is no better IDE around and I really wish I would have it on my OS X.
Surprised to see a macfag shilling for Microsoft.
That's offensive. Just because one uses Apple, does not mean they are gay. They are predominately metrosexual. There's a difference.
Android doesn't really have fragmentation issues. Older apps run mostly fine on newer phones, and google supplies a compat library for newer apps to run on older phones.
What Android has is choice. Win Phone 7 didn't have that (specs set by MS). i don't know if Windows Phone 8 will or not. but it doesn't really matter because -
MS are not cool.
They're like your dad trying to dance at a nightclub. Even if he gets it right, he's still your dad and it's still highly embarassing.
Linux was a good idea, then the zealots got a hold of it and now its a pile of crap.
When exactly was it that "the zealots" wren't part of Linux? The GNU stuff was founded by zealots. The kernel came out of the Minix hobbyist community which have no interest in the sorts of standardization you are talking about.
Linux is crap, deal with it. Don't argue with me, don't lie to yourself, fix it.
Linux owns
-- a huge chunk of the server market
-- essentially all of the super computing market
-- a huge chunk of the embedded market
-- is becoming a major guest OS for new development on mainframe
The purpose of the GNU project was to create a free Unix on par with the commercial Unixes. Linux has killed off most off the commercial unixes. Digital Unix, , Irix, SCO are dead and HPUX, AIX and Solaris are on life support.
I don't think the Linux community has much to be unhappy about. That's a very successful OS by any standards and it achieved the goals of the GNU project. The enterprise and personal desktop market has had huge improvements since the mid 1990s and Linux hasn't been able to gain enough ground for those 2 segments. Oh well.
I really thought Microsoft had a chance with WP7. I said repeatedly they could at least show a strong third place, possibly even take over Android's position.
This was based on WP7 being really well designed, Nokia hardware being really good, and Microsoft pouring a ton of money into having a really competitive app market.
But Microsoft has screwed this all up. WP7 developers have to re-work how they develop. Hardware that should have formed the base of a wave today, will not even support WP8 tomorrow!
Microsoft is still pouring a ton on money into app development but as far as introducing platforms, it's like they are starting from scratch AGAIN and WP7 never happened. They were late before, now they are WAY too late.
Perhaps they can still pull back. Perhaps Surface will do really well and drag WP8 along behind it. But they have a massive uphill climb now, that they made worse by digging down a mile or so to start with.
Good luck Microsoft, and I say that because Apple and the market in general need strong competition... but the odds look long and I hope you realize that.
"There is more worth loving than we have strength to love." - Brian Jay Stanley
Nine, actually, I threw the Lumia they gave me into the sea. Didn't illuminate it well if you want to know.
Suppose you've already got a game where most of the core code is written in C++ and uses OpenGL. Right there, you're hitting iOS and Android (assuming a minimal amount of Objective-C &Java simply for integrating into the platform).
Now you've got a decision: work on some cool, valuable features for the next version of the Android/iOS game, or completely re-write it using the Microsoftie languages, technologies, and UI idioms they force you to use, and have to maintain two code bases. I know which one I'd choose
Windows Phone is not going to get any real developer love until they give in and stop forcing their technology stack on us.
Microsoft, while you're bootstrapping your platform and trying to attract developers, wouldn't it make sense to make porting easier?
Perhaps, but how many people use Windows phones?
Eleven.
Smirk all you want, but that number might double over the next year.
I don't know why developers never took to the platform -- there isn't a reason they shouldn't support it, and whether WP8 will change their minds remains to be seen.
I can think of two simple reasons:
1) There aren't many users.
2) Since WP7 didn't support C/C++ code, you can't just port your app and write a new GUI (like you can for iPhone and Android), you have to write the whole thing from scratch. Is that worth the effort? Probably not, because of 1.
"First they came for the slanderers and i said nothing."
What does that have to do with the fact that Android and iOS are vastly more popular than current generation Windows Phone for both users and developers? By breaking backwards compatibility with WP7 apps MS makes it easier to switch to a more popular OS.
Where are people getting this idea? Microsoft is automatically recompiling all WP7 apps to work with WP8 devices. No developer changes, submissions or work of any kind required. ALL WP7 apps will be fully compatible with WP8 on day 1.
It's Nine. I found you phone on your chair, and I've been hanging it around my neck as a way to ward off hipsters.